    Jake Stringer - 50 Games

    Congratulations to Jake Stringer on 50 games this weekend.

    In his 49 games to date, he has already delivered 92 goals (including one bag of 6, three bags of 5, and 4 goals on eight occasions). Not to mention some time on the ball, a stint in defence learning the caper - and in all that time, too many highlight reel moments to mention.

    It is daunting to think about what the next 50 games will bring. Scary even.

    So glad he wears our colours.
